I've finally got around to converting and putting into a nice player, all of icnelly's youtube channel videos. They are now much clearer (both audio and video) and more useable for teachers. (youtube really degrades/stretches the video content).

icnelly has been a great boon for Korea. Thanks icnelly! He jumped onto my karaoke bandwagon and then did so much more for teachers, particularly in Gepik. See in particular the karaoke page for the Nat. Elementary textbook. Songs for each lesson sung by Koreans!

See all the links for this and more (like Teaching Recipes - http://teachingrecipes.com ) in our just released August Newsletter

I listened to those here on Dave's, asking for a better way to access content/resources. Now just go to a tag cloud and click what you are interested in! It works and I'll be displaying the clouds in a nice format in the future.
